This book covers state-of-the-art medical image analysis approaches currently pursued in autism research. Chapters cover recent advances in diagnosis using structural neuroimaging. All aspects of imaging are included, such as electrophysiology (EEG, ERP, QEEG, and MEG), postmortem techniques, and advantages and difficulties of depositing/acquiring images in larger databases. The book incorporates 2D, 3D, and 4D imaging and advances scientific research within the broad field of autism imaging.

Data compiled by the Center for Disease Control and Prevention indicates an alarming and continuing increase in the prevalence of autism. Despite intensive research during the last few decades, autism remains a behavioral defined syndrome wherein diagnostic criteria lack in construct validity. And, contrary to other conditions like diabetes and hypertension, there are no biomarkers for autism. However, new imaging methods are changing the way we think about autism, bringing us closer to a falsifiable definition for the condition, identifying affected individuals earlier in life, and recognizing different subtypes of autism.
The imaging modalities discussed in this book emphasize the power of new technology to uncover important clues about the condition with the hope of developing effective interventions. Imaging the Brain in Autism was created to examine autism from a unique perspective that would emphasize results from different imaging technologies. These techniques show brain abnormalities in a significant percentage of patients, abnormalities that translate into aberrant functioning and significant clinical symptomatology. It is our hope that this newfound understanding will make the field work collaborative and provide a path that minimizes technical impediments.

Embark on an enlightening journey through the intricate and often misunderstood history of autism with the first installment of the captivating Talking About Autism Series.
Down the Rabbit Hole of Historical Controversies - the debut book in this thought-provoking series, and takes readers on a profound exploration of the origins and evolution of autism.
Written by Manuel Casanova, a distinguished medical professional with expertise in neurology, neuropathology, and psychiatry, this groundbreaking "Blogbook" draws upon a compilation of blog posts from the widely acclaimed corticalchauvinism.com. With meticulous research and a critical eye, Casanova lifts the veil on the controversies that have surrounded influential figures in the field, including Kanner, Asperger, and Frankl.
In Down the Rabbit Hole of Historical Controversies, readers will delve into the clinical achievements and personal flaws of these pioneering figures, gaining invaluable insights into their lasting impact on our understanding of autism today. Casanova fearlessly confronts the complexities and uncomfortable truths that lie beneath the surface, providing a comprehensive examination of their contributions and the controversies that have shaped the field.
This is not a book for those seeking superficial truths; it is a profound and captivating read for individuals who are willing to engage deeply with the multifaceted realities of autism. From incisive critiques of popular works like Neurotribes and In a Different Key to an unflinching exploration of the dark side of psychoanalysis in relation to autism, Down the Rabbit Hole of Historical Controversies exposes the secrets that have long been hidden within the annals of autism''s history.
Immerse yourself in this fascinating narrative that challenges conventional wisdom and sheds light on the historical forces that have shaped our understanding of autism. Through Casanova''s extraordinary expertise and dedication, this book offers a thought-provoking and often controversial perspective on the history of autism, encouraging readers to confront deep-seated assumptions and expand their comprehension of this complex condition.

This book covers recent advances in neural technology that provide for enhancements for brain function. It addresses a broad range of neural phenomena occurring in the brain circuits involved in perception, cognition, emotion and action, that represent the building blocks of behavior and cognition. Augmentation of brain function can be achieved by using brain implants for recordings, stimulation, or drug delivery. Alternative methods include employing brain-machine interfaces, as well as noninvasive activation of certain brain areas. This volume evaluates existing methods of brain augmentation while discussing the brain circuitry and neuronal mechanisms that make augmentation possible.
This volume offers novel insights into brain disorders, and explores new devices for brain repair while also addressing the philosophical and ethical implications of brain augmentation. The information in this book is relevant to researchers in the fields of neuroscience, engineering, and clinical practice.

The way you perceive the world, plan, make decisions and communicate your thoughts and feelings depends on the function and hierarchical arrangement of cortical modules. The ability to both provide adaptive responses to our ever-changing environment and to pursue a useful role in society is the most important problem faced by present day neuroscientists. In essence, the workings of cortical modules define the nature of our soul, making each of us who we are. This book provides a breath-taking view of different perspectives by world renowned authorities as to the workings of these cortical modules both in the normal state and in mental disorders.
